Variable gain control scheme of DFIG-based wind farm for over-frequency support
Renewable Energy ( IF 9.0 ) Pub Date : 2018-05-01 , DOI: 10.1016/j.renene.2017.11.055
Yujun Li , Zhao Xu , Jianliang Zhang , Kit Po Wong

Abstract In order to mitigate over-frequency events in the power systems, this paper proposes a new variable gain based control strategy to maximize the frequency support while minimizing impacts to the overall energy production for a wind power plant (WPP). Because of different wind conditions, the energy production by each WT is not equally compromised by adaptively adjusting the droop gains according to the different rotor speeds so that minimal reduction of energy production can be ensured. The control performance was fully investigated in a doubly fed induction generator (DFIG) based WPP and the results clearly indicate the proposed variable droop gain scheme can harness more wind energy than the conventional same droop gain scheme while providing similar frequency support.

用于过频支持的双馈风电场变增益控制方案

摘要 为了减轻电力系统中的过频事件,本文提出了一种新的基于可变增益的控制策略,以最大化频率支持,同时最小化对风力发电厂 (WPP) 整体能源生产的影响。由于不同的风力条件,通过根据不同的转子速度自适应地调整下垂增益,每个 WT 的能量产生不会受到同等的影响,从而可以确保能量产生的最小减少。在基于双馈感应发电机 (DFIG) 的 WPP 中对控制性能进行了全面研究,结果清楚地表明,所提出的可变下垂增益方案可以利用比传统的相同下垂增益方案更多的风能,同时提供类似的频率支持。
